Award winning perennial with lemon scented large cornflower blue flowers delicately softened with a silvery overtone. Branches up to 40” with bright golden beards frosted white at their tips. Blooms late Spring, or early Summer over a long period. Great for beds, boarders, and group plantings. See Specifications below. Shop the Blue Rhythm Bearded Iris for sale. | Special Features | Large showy flowers, and low maintenance. Deer, and rabbit resistant. Quite drought tolerant once established. |
| Category | Perennial |
| Hardiness Zones | 3-9 See Hardiness Zone Map below. |
| Growth Rate | Moderate |
| Sun | Full Sun |
| Height | 3-4Ft. |
| Width | 1-2Ft. |
| Planting-General | Ensure the top of the rhizome is above the ground and not fully covered. They tolerate shade, but only flower in the Sun. Fine with loam, and sand soil. Prefers well-drained soil, and grows in acid, or neutral pH soil. |
| Planting-Spacing | Plant 18 inches to 24 inches apart between each plant, center to center. |
| Watering | Regular watering schedule during first growing season to establish deep roots. If planted in Fall, or Winter, water once every week or two. Planted in growing season, water more often. Also, more often in extreme heat or containers. Do not over water, as that will create root rot. Can add Root Stimulation which helps early root development and strengths roots, as well as, reduces plant shock. |
| Fertilizing | Apply fertilizer in the Spring. |
| Pruning | Not applicable. Do remove spent blooms to encourage repeat blooming, and remove dead fans only in the Fall, but leave at least 4 inches at the base. |
| Deer | Deer do not favor their taste. If in a high deer area, spray every 3 to 6 months with deer repellent. |
| Flowers | Profuse bloomer. Beautiful large cornflower blue flowers delicately softened with a silvery overtone. |
